Side-by-Side Comparison

Feature rema renal
Definition En la gramática discursiva, parte de la oración que desarrolla el asunto al que el discurso ya hacía referencia, llamado por contraposición tema. En la mayoría de los casos coincide con la información nueva aportada por la oración o cláusula, y corresponde secuencialmente a la parte que sucede al tema. Propio del riñón o relacionado con él.
